mm: fix unused variable kernel warning when SYSCTL=n



When CONFIG_SYSCTL=n the variable dirty_bytes_min which is just used
as a minimum to a proc handler is not used. So just move this under
the ifdef for CONFIG_SYSCTL.

Fixes: aa779e51 ("mm: move page-writeback sysctls to their own file")
